Here is What Happens After You’re Accused of a Crime

Being accused of a crime can be a devastating ordeal.

Your life may be disrupted, your freedom may be threatened, and your reputation could be tarnished for years, depending on the severity of the crime.

But what exactly should the average person expect after being accused of a crime?

And how should you prepare?

What Happens After You’re Accused:

Working With a Lawyer

Your criminal defense lawyer is going to be your greatest asset during this process.

Your criminal defense lawyer is going to help you at every step. In your first interactions, your lawyer will work with you to determine the charges you’re facing, the circumstances of your arrest, and the evidence you might have to absolve yourself.

This is also an excellent opportunity to ask any questions you might have about what’s happening to you or what your best options are.

Your interactions with your lawyer will be totally confidential, so you can tell them anything.

Additionally, they’re legally required to act in your best interests, so you can be sure they’re on your side.

Throughout police interrogations and your custody, your lawyer will guide you on how to answer questions and what to tell the police.

They can also monitor the process to make sure all your rights are respected.

If your rights are infringed, they can take action on your behalf.

Your lawyer will also work with you to negotiate a plea bargain, if relevant.

And if you can’t reach an agreement with the prosecution, they can represent you in trial.

The Process

After being accused of a crime, the process typically goes something like this:

1. Investigation.

When the police have a suspicion that you’ve committed a crime, they may or may not tell you.

Either way, they’ll likely conduct an investigation to determine the likelihood that you’ve committed the crime.

They want to gather as much evidence as possible so they have a strong case against you.

So, depending on the nature and severity of the crime, this process could take a while.

The police may or may not interrogate you during their investigation.

The moment you have any inkling that you’re under suspicion, you should hire a lawyer and follow their advice precisely.

2. Arrest.

If and when the police believe they have enough evidence to secure a conviction, they will arrest you.

If you post bail, you may be able to walk free until your trial.

After your arrest, your lawyer can work with you to start building a strong criminal defense.

This often means gathering evidence of your innocence, defeating the evidence presented against you, and identifying any procedural problems that occurred while you were investigated and arrested.

3. Initial appearance and arraignment.

In many cases, you’ll make an initial appearance and face an arraignment.

At this time, you’ll enter a formal plea.

4. Discovery.

During the discovery phase, lawyers on both sides gather as much evidence as possible, exchange information with each other, and openly explore the details of the case.

This is an opportunity for both sides to become as strong as possible, so the court has a much easier time determining the truth.

Again, depending on the nature and severity of the crime, this process might take a long time.

5. Preliminary hearings.

You may have to go through a preliminary hearing.

Preliminary hearings are designed as mini court cases to determine whether there is enough evidence to move forward with a full trial.

6. Trial.

If you don’t reach a plea bargain, you’ll eventually go to trial.

Most criminal cases are decided with a plea bargain, but if you go through a full criminal trial, the process can be much longer.

7. Sentencing.

After the primary trial, there may be a separate hearing for sentencing, where you’ll learn the consequences you’re going to face if you’re found guilty.

8. Don’t Talk

In nearly all cases, it’s in your best interests not to talk to the police at all, at least, not without a lawyer.

As the Miranda warning suggests, anything you say can and will be used against you in a court of law.

If you slip up and accidentally confess to something, there’s nothing you can do about it.

If you accidentally confess to a different crime, you could rack up more charges against yourself.

And if you make a simple mistake, you could appear to the police like you’re lying or trying to cover something up.

On top of that, police officers are often trained manipulators who can and will lie to you to get you to confess.

You may not even realize that they’re trying to manipulate you.

Accordingly, your best course of action is not to speak to the police at all until your lawyer advises you to do so.

So, What Does Personal Responsibility Truly Look Like?

0

We’ve all heard people talk about personal responsibility, but what does that actually mean? What does it look like in the real world?

Although there are many ways to describe it, a common perspective is that developing personal responsibility is a journey of self awareness where you demonstrate the courage to show up for people without excuses.

There’s no room for blame or shame, regardless of who did what.

A person who takes responsibility for their life isn’t perfect, but they own their mistakes and make the effort to do better next time.

Some examples include:

  1. Taking ownership of the impact of your actions
  2. Being accountable for your choices
  3. Making conscious decisions and avoiding being reactive
  4. Apologizing when necessary
  5. Accepting the results of your choices and actions
  6. Not shifting blame to anyone else
  7. Learning from mistakes and failures
  8. Meeting deadlines and commitments
  9. Taking the initiative to improve
  10. Following through with promises
  11. Communicating clearly

When you take personal responsibility in your life, the benefits are huge.

For instance, it helps to build trust in relationships, people learn that they can count on you to own your mistakes, and it serves as a foundation for achieving goals in a business setting.

It makes people see you as reliable, even when you make mistakes because it’s not about being perfect, it’s about being accountable.

Taking personal responsibility means not having excuses.

what-does-personal-responsibility-look-like

Personal responsibility is an easy concept to grasp, but it’s much harder to put into practice.

That’s because the theory is not personal.

It’s easy to see it play out in the inner workings of a hypothetical scenario involving someone you don’t know, or a situation in someone else’s life rather than your own.

For example, say you have a friend who is chronically late whenever you meet for lunch.

You would expect them to take personal responsibility for making you wait, regardless of any reasons they have for being late.

Nobody likes dealing with people who have a million excuses for not being their word.

However, it’s harder when you’re the one who’s late all the time, and it’s your turn to take responsibility without excusing your behavior.

One of the hardest things to get a handle on is when you feel like other people are instigating and you’re caught in a vicious cycle of reacting.

If you talk to other people about your situation, most of the time, they’ll side with you to make the other person wrong, and that makes it next to impossible to take responsibility for the situation. 

When other people support you when you’re in the wrong, it can seem like you have no reason to take responsibility, but no matter what others are doing, you still have control over your own reactions.

Taking responsibility is stepping into a place of power.

Taking responsibility demands that excuses be put aside and you take ownership of the situation.

It doesn’t even matter if you are the one at fault.

Taking responsibility for a situation simply puts you in a position where you own the situation regardless of what happened.

For example, if you’re managing a team of people who, for any reason, end up delivering the project late, it’s definitely not your fault when you aren’t the one doing the work.

However, being in a position of leadership and authority means you’re the one who needs to assume responsibility and forge a way forward.

That might include apologizing to the client, finding out what went wrong, and implementing solutions.

On the other hand, if you don’t take responsibility for a failed situation, there can’t be a resolution or any movement forward.

Someone has to step up and take ownership or nothing will happen.

Personal responsibility is a courageous choice.

Taking personal responsibility is something anyone can learn, but it takes time and practice to become natural.

It’s challenging but worth the effort.

By embracing personal responsibility, we’re not just improving our own lives, but we’re also contributing to a more authentic, accountable society.
